Validation of Near-infrared Light Transillumination for Interproximal Enamel Caries Detection

The aim of this study is to validate a near-infrared light transillumination device (DIAGNOcam, KaVo, Biberach, Germany) for interproximal enamel caries detection and compare it with the established diagnostic methods (visual examination and bitewing radiography). The aim is to avoid/reduce ionizing radiation for caries diagnostic purposes.

Primary outcomes

  1. Caries Extension According to Diagnocam Codes 0-4 (Intra- and Interrater-Reliability, Sensitivity and Specificity)

    Time frame: One year

    The geometrical shape of caries lesions is displayed with the near infrared transillumination method. These shapes are classified as: code 0: no lesion visible; code 1: first visible signs in enamel; code 2: established, clear visible signs in enamel; code 3: clear visible in enamel and punctual contact with dentine; code 4: clearly visible and broad contact with dentine

    Intra- and Interrater-Reliability: Reliability indicates the overall consistency of a measurement. To have a high reliability means in this case, that the diagnostic-tool produces similar results under consistent conditions. The interrater-Reability assesses the degree of agreement between two different raters in their diagnostics on a specific test while the intrarater-Reliability assesses the degree of agreement of a single rater who did a diagnostic-test twice under the same testing conditions.
